Skip to content; Skip to results ... 1312 Glenwood … Web7 Gray Birds In New York. 1. Sandhill Crane (Grus Canadensis) Size: 0.91 – 1.51m. Weight: 2.72 – 6.34kg. Wingspan: 1.5 – 1.9m. Sandhill cranes whether the lesser or greater variant are recognised by their gray and brown plumage, their long neck and legs as well as the red spot on their face.
